- Israel launched multiple airstrikes in Gaza on Saturday, killing at least 24 Palestinians and injuring 54 others, according to the Gaza Health Ministry.
- Targets include a vehicle in Gaza City’s Rimal neighborhood, houses in Deir al-Balah, Nuseirat camp, and areas near Al-Awda and Al-Aqsa Hospitals.
- Israel claims to have targeted Hamas militants, killing five senior members. The strikes were in response to an “armed terrorist” crossing into an Israeli-held area, used for transporting humanitarian aid, and firing at Israeli troops.
- Hamas denied violating the ceasefire, calling Israeli claims a pretext for attacks, and urged U.S. and international mediators to enforce the truce.
